Eonfusion V2.0 release preview

We're very excited to announce that Eonfusion version 2.0 is due for release late in September!

Version 2.0 represents a major increment in the capabilities of Eonfusion. The two headline features are the public Application Programming Interface (or API) and the exposure of raster vertex attributes. Each of these provides a much-expanded platform for both short and long term additions of new functionality.

The API provides a means for Eonfusion users to write their own operators and data sources in C# code. These dataflow objects can then easily be distributed to other Eonfusion users. We at Myriax will also be releasing "add-in" operators and data sources for general use.

Exposure of raster attributes in version 2.0 enables a broad range of new functionality, including automatic reprojection of raster data and the ability to easily manipulate raster geometry. The article in this newsletter about raster changes explains some of the changes that have been made.

Complementing these two headline features is a range of new additions that broaden the scope of Eonfusion's application and increase the depth of its capability:

  • Analysis capability has been expanded via the introduction of generic neighbour-linking operations.
  • Visualization capability has been improved by the addition of transparency.
  • The scope of data support has been widened by the addition of a 3D model data source.
  • Communication has received a major boost from the addition of a free view licensing mode.
